    Background

    Intermediate filaments (IF) are a subset of cytoskeletal proteins which function to give overall structural integrity to the plasma membrane as well as organize cells into specific tissues. IF proteins can be divided into six major types based upon similarity in sequence. Type I and II IF proteins are designated keratins based upon whether they are acidic (I) or basic (II) and are characterized by their remarkable biochemical diversity. A subgroup of keratins, designated cytokeratins, are represented in epithelial tissues by at least 20 different polypeptides, designated 1 to 20. The various epithelia in the human body usually express cytokeratins which are not only characteristic of the type of epithelium, but also related to the degree of maturation or differentiation within an epithelium. Cytokeratin 7 is found in both columnar and glandular epithelium of the lung, cervix, breast, bile ducts, and in the collecting ducts in the kidney as well as mesothelium. The molecular weight of cytokeratin 7 is approximately 54 kDa in SDS/PAGE.
